SP - 255 EP - 263 VL - 7 IS - 4 N2 - Some might question the need for research in medical and human factors, as some of th human causes of accidents are well-known; such as driving while fatigued, or under the influence of alcohol or drugs; or while physically or mentally ipaired. But the relative importance of many of these factors have not been well documented as factors causing traffic accidents. It is obvious therefore that more research is required to study the relative importance of human and medical factors before countermeasures may be introduced to control the. There is also need for research to evaluate the effectiveness of the countermeasures.
